A1.1 MTN CREEK - DISCOVERY CLASS LEVEL 2 - T2
This class takes place on Wednesdays from 6.30pm to 8pm
at the Mountain Creek State High School and is designed for students who have completed 1 Term of French..
In this course, you will learn:
- Greetings, how to introduce oneself and French etiquette with essential differences between the French and English languages.
- Basic French vocabulary, grammar and conversation used in restaurants, shops, hotels, banks, post offices, railway stations, airports,
etc.
- Some geographical, cultural and historical aspects of France and French life.
Pace: 1.5 hour / week
